ChangeBatchBase.AddChanges 方法
将指定的项变更组添加到当前打开的组
命名空间: Microsoft.Synchronization
程序集: Microsoft.Synchronization(在 microsoft.synchronization.dll 中)
语法
声明
Public Sub AddChanges ( _
changes As IEnumerable(Of ItemChange) _
)
用法
Dim instance As ChangeBatchBase
Dim changes As IEnumerable(Of ItemChange)
instance.AddChanges(changes)
public void AddChanges (
IEnumerable<ItemChange> changes
)
public:
void AddChanges (
IEnumerable<ItemChange^>^ changes
)
public void AddChanges (
IEnumerable<ItemChange> changes
)
public function AddChanges (
changes : IEnumerable<ItemChange>
)
参数
- changes
要添加到当前打开的组的项变更组。
异常
异常类型 | 条件 |
---|---|
已将变更批发送至变更应用方或同步会话。变更批发送后,不能向其添加变更。 |
备注
在项变更可以添加到 ChangeBatchBase 对象之前,必须通过调用 ChangeBatch 对象的 BeginOrderedGroup 或 BeginUnorderedGroup 方法来打开组。否则,此方法将引发 InvalidOperationException。
请参阅
参考
ChangeBatchBase 类
ChangeBatchBase 成员
Microsoft.Synchronization 命名空间